Skip to content

Commit 5db1695

Browse files
committed
make sure to always update the top menu colors
1 parent ebf2234 commit 5db1695

File tree

3 files changed

+14
-1
lines changed

3 files changed

+14
-1
lines changed

app/src/main/kotlin/com/simplemobiletools/smsmessenger/activities/NewConversationActivity.kt

Lines changed: 6 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-3,6 +3,7 @@ package com.simplemobiletools.smsmessenger.activities
33
import android.content.Intent
44
import android.net.Uri
55
import android.os.Bundle
6+
import android.view.Menu
67
import android.view.WindowManager
78
import com.reddit.indicatorfastscroll.FastScrollItemIndicator
89
import com.simplemobiletools.commons.extensions.*
@@ -42,6 +43,11 @@ class NewConversationActivity : SimpleActivity() {
4243
no_contacts_placeholder_2.underlineText()
4344
}
4445

46+
override fun onCreateOptionsMenu(menu: Menu): Boolean {
47+
updateMenuItemColors(menu)
48+
return super.onCreateOptionsMenu(menu)
49+
}
50+
4551
private fun initContacts() {
4652
if (isThirdPartyIntent()) {
4753
return

app/src/main/kotlin/com/simplemobiletools/smsmessenger/activities/SettingsActivity.kt

Lines changed: 7 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,7 @@ import android.annotation.TargetApi
44
import android.content.Intent
55
import android.os.Build
66
import android.os.Bundle
7+
import android.view.Menu
78
import com.simplemobiletools.commons.activities.ManageBlockedNumbersActivity
89
import com.simplemobiletools.commons.dialogs.ChangeDateTimeFormatDialog
910
import com.simplemobiletools.commons.extensions.*
@@ -15,7 +16,7 @@ import kotlinx.android.synthetic.main.activity_settings.*
1516
import java.util.*
1617

1718
class SettingsActivity : SimpleActivity() {
18-
var blockedNumbersAtPause = -1
19+
private var blockedNumbersAtPause = -1
1920

2021
override fun onCreate(savedInstanceState: Bundle?) {
2122
super.onCreate(savedInstanceState)
@@ -42,6 +43,11 @@ class SettingsActivity : SimpleActivity() {
4243
blockedNumbersAtPause = getBlockedNumbers().hashCode()
4344
}
4445

46+
override fun onCreateOptionsMenu(menu: Menu): Boolean {
47+
updateMenuItemColors(menu)
48+
return super.onCreateOptionsMenu(menu)
49+
}
50+
4551
private fun setupPurchaseThankYou() {
4652
settings_purchase_thank_you_holder.beVisibleIf(!isThankYouInstalled())
4753
settings_purchase_thank_you_holder.setOnClickListener {

app/src/main/kotlin/com/simplemobiletools/smsmessenger/activities/ThreadActivity.kt

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-150,6 +150,7 @@ class ThreadActivity : SimpleActivity() {
150150
findItem(R.id.block_number).isVisible = isNougatPlus()
151151
}
152152

153+
updateMenuItemColors(menu)
153154
return true
154155
}
155156

0 commit comments

Comments
 (0)